Maybe because of the unpredictable outcome from the plays. Top player would most likely be head to head with either an S or an A compared to a 6 digit tourney where one could have a good start but the other guy clutches with a 10k score gap or smthn
@@3sty216 then just put some harder maps to the higher ranks
@@Gadottinho It's not that simple you know, each tournament houses different maps that caters to different skillsets. From maps that requires to be used such as Hidden, Doubletime, etc. To no mod maps. The higher you go with star rankings mean the lesser maps that tests these skillsets well considering it already goes to the realm of overmapping or straight up testing auto. Along with the fact that the majority of the players cannot play maps higher than around 8-10, it would already look pointless in doing so in the first place. You also have to take in the fact that these maps aren't specifically tailored for tournament matches and more of simply picked for playing as it fits the criteria they need to test each player's skillsets during the tournament. It's up to the mapping community along with choosing the perfect song for a certain difficulty to find that right balance of being a hard map and fun map and actually being playable
@@Gadottinho and it's also the fact that these top players already played a lot in previous tourneys to the point where everyone knows most of their strengths and weaknesses. It's like the NBA Rookies, you see fresh faces and the anticipation as to what they'll bring to the table would add to the unpredictability of the match's outcome
